当FileSaver.js 在保存文件时,如果当前平台中 a 标签支持download属性且非 MacOS WebView 环境,则会优先使用a[download]来实现文件保存。在具体使用过程中,我们是通过调用saveAs方法来保存文件,该方法的定义如下: FileSaver saveAs(Blob/File/Url, optional DOMString filename, optional Object { autoBom }) 通过...
FileSaver提供选择目标文件夹并将文件保存到文件系统的功能。 FileSaver需要满足以下先决条件: Android iOS MacCatalyst Windows Tizen 无需任何操作。 语法 C# FileSaver可在 C# 中按如下所示方式使用: C# asyncTaskSaveFile(CancellationToken cancellationToken){usingvarstream =newMemoryStream(Encoding.Default.GetBytes...
1.导入file-saver库:在您的代码中,使用import语句导入file-saver库。例如:`import{saveAs}from'file-saver';` 2.创建一个Blob对象:使用Blob对象表示要保存的文件。您可以使用Blob对象的构造函数创建Blob对象,并指定文件的MIME类型和内容。例如:`constblob=newBlob(['这是一些文件内容'],{type:'text/plain'});...
51CTO博客已为您找到关于FileSaver 回调的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及FileSaver 回调问答内容。更多FileSaver 回调相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
一、FileSaver.js 简介 FileSaver.js 是 HTML5 的 saveAs FileSaver 实现。它支持大多数主流的浏览器,其兼容性如下图所示: (图片来源:https://github.com/eligrey/FileSaver.js) 1.1 saveAs API FileSaver saveAs(Blob/File/Url, optional DOMString filename, optional Object { autoBom }) ...
三、FileSaver.js 源码解析 在FileSaver.js 内部提供了三种方案来实现文件保存,因此接下来我们将分别来介绍这三种方案。 3.1 方案一 当FileSaver.js 在保存文件时,如果当前平台中 a 标签支持download属性且非 MacOS WebView 环境,则会优先使用a[download]来实现文件保存。在具体使用过程中,我们是通过调用saveAs方法...
三、FileSaver.js 源码解析 在FileSaver.js 内部提供了三种方案来实现文件保存,因此接下来我们将分别来介绍这三种方案。 3.1 方案一 当FileSaver.js 在保存文件时,如果当前平台中 a 标签支持download属性且非 MacOS WebView 环境,则会优先使用a[download]来实现文件保存。在具体使用过程中,我们是通过调用saveAs方法...
一、FileSaver.js 简介 FileSaver.js 是 HTML5 的 saveAs() FileSaver 实现。它支持大多数主流的浏览器,其兼容性如下图所示: (图片来源:https://github.com/eligrey/FileSaver.js) 1.1 saveAs API FileSaver saveAs(Blob/File/Url, optional DOMString filename, optional Object { autoBom }) ...
FileSaver(HttpServletRequest request, HttpServletResponse response) 初始化 FileSaver 类的新实例。 方法摘要 voidclose() 关闭FileSaver 对象并返回保存成功的消息。 java.lang.StringgetDocumentText() 获取文档的纯文本内容。 byte[]getFileBytes() 返回控件提交的文档二进制流字节数组。
github地址:https://github.com/eligrey/FileSaver.js、 简介: FileSaver.js 在没有原生支持 saveAs() 的浏览器上实现了 saveAs()。 FileSaver.js 是在客户端保存文件的解决方案,非常适合需要生成文件,或者保存不应该发送到外部服务器的敏感信息的 web App。